gravitational acceleration on the Moon is ... 1.62 m/s^2
gravitational acceleration on the Earth is ... 9.81 m/s^2
a person's weight on the Moon or the Earth
... is proportional to the appropriate value
(Moon weight) / (Earth weight) = 1.62 / 9.81
